First, prepare the chicken. Mix together the chicken, ginger, garlic, chili powder, turmeric, ground coriander, salt, yogurt, lemon juice and 15ml (1 tbsp) chopped coriander in a large, non-metallic dish. Cover and leave to marinate in the refrigerator for at least 6 hours or overnight.
-
2
To make the masala sauce, heat the ghee or vegetable oil in a large flameproof casserole. Add the onions, ginger, garlic and fry over a low heat, stirring frequently, for about 5 minutes until soft but not browned.
-
3
Add the spices and fry, stirring, for 1-2 minutes until fragrant, then add the cream, tomato puree, water, sugar and salt. Bring to the boil over a moderate heat, stirring, then lower the heat and simmer gently, stirring occasionally, for 10-15 minutes. Remove the pan from the heat and leave to stand while cooking the chicken.
-
4
Remove the chicken from the marinade and thread on wooden skewers. Cook under a preheated grill, turning frequently, for 6-8 minutes until tender and cooked through.
-
5
Remove the cubes of chicken from the skewers and put them in the masala sauce. Place over a low heat and simmer, stirring, for about 5 minutes. Add the remaining chopped coriander leaves and the lime juice. Taste and adjust the seasoning if necessary.
-
6
Serve immediately, garnished and coriander leaves and slices of lime and accompanied by plain boiled rice, chapattis or naan bread.
